Output 90f18776c184a37ae561f60791bd802555231b7b84128896883acfe000ceb10e:1

value
1653524
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d360107788a3b88fa21592445b6cde8485d0987c OP_EQUAL
address
3LxfagkgLX3f6qfqr4NzyrxYj5FZTES4o5
transaction
90f18776c184a37ae561f60791bd802555231b7b84128896883acfe000ceb10e
confirmations
280391
spent
true